The Importance Of EMI Shielding Products In Today’s Technology

In today’s technology-driven world, electromagnetic interference (EMI) has become a significant concern for various electronic devices and systems EMI can disrupt the functionality of these devices, leading to performance issues or even total malfunctions To combat this problem, EMI shielding products have been developed to protect electronic equipment from unwanted electromagnetic interference These products play a crucial role in ensuring the reliable operation of electronic devices in various industries such as aerospace, automotive, telecommunications, and healthcare.

EMI shielding products are designed to block or reduce electromagnetic radiation from external sources, as well as prevent emissions of electromagnetic radiation from the device itself They are commonly used in electronic enclosures, PCBs, cables, connectors, and other components to minimize interference and maintain signal integrity With the increase in wireless communication technologies, the demand for effective EMI shielding solutions has never been higher.

One of the key components of EMI shielding products is conductive materials such as metals or conductive polymers These materials are chosen for their ability to absorb or reflect electromagnetic waves, creating a barrier between the electronic device and external interference sources Common metals used in EMI shielding products include aluminum, copper, and steel, each offering specific benefits in terms of conductivity, durability, and cost-effectiveness.

In addition to conductive materials, EMI shielding products may also incorporate elastomers or gaskets to provide mechanical support, vibration dampening, and environmental sealing Elastomeric materials such as silicone or fluorosilicone are commonly used for their flexibility, thermal stability, and resistance to environmental factors These materials help create a tight seal around sensitive electronic components, ensuring optimal EMI protection.

In recent years, advancements in EMI shielding technology have led to the development of innovative products such as conductive coatings, conductive fabrics, and conductive tapes These products offer flexible and lightweight solutions for EMI protection, making them ideal for applications where space and weight constraints are a concern Conductive coatings can be applied to surfaces to create a conductive layer that reflects electromagnetic waves, while conductive fabrics and tapes can be easily integrated into electronic assemblies for added protection.

The importance of EMI shielding products extends beyond just protecting electronic devices from interference They also play a critical role in ensuring compliance with regulatory standards and certifications, particularly in industries with strict EMI requirements such as aerospace and defense Failure to implement effective EMI shielding solutions can result in costly rework, product failures, and potential safety hazards.
